The Suns play the Memphis Grizzlies' summer squad today. As Phoenix Stan pointed out in his most recent re-cap, each game seems to have been a showcase for a different young Sun: Robin Lopez, Earl Clark, and Goran Dragic. I'm curious to see how the Suns use their fourth game. I expect to see more of the Slovenian Slasher (Yes? No? It's more creative than "Dragon", right?) getting heavy minutes as his comfort running the second unit will be a big part of any success the Suns plan to have this season.
I also expect Robin Lopez to own Hasheem Thabeet in the paint. The #2 overall draft pick has yet to impress many observers (including myself) here in Vegas. Robin is the far more athletic of the two big men and his activity should overwhelm the rookie out of Memphis. Thabeet is the very definition of "project" and often looks lost on the court. For Robin, the question is whether or not he can stay out of the foul trouble that plagued him in last night's game.
While Earl Clark wasn't as impressive last night as he was in his previous Summer League outing, he should get serious minutes as the Suns continue to gauge his ability to make an immediate contribution once the regular season begins. I would also think that we'll get another good look at Micah Downs and Juri Hubalek who led (!) the Summer Suns in scoring last night with 18 and 20 points respectively. Downs particularly was active and stuffed the stat sheet wtih 5 boards, 3 assists and 5 steals. Hubalek also had 4 blocks to go with his team-leading offensive output.
